AirLabs API is an AI-powered platform that allows developers to easily add capabilities like speech recognition, language translation, text-to-speech and more into their applications. It provides simple REST APIs and SDKs to integrate these features.
FlightRadar24 is a flight tracking website and app that provides real-time information about thousands of aircraft around the world. It allows users to track flights and identify detailed information like altitude, speed, aircraft type, departure and arrival airports, etc.
